Cornelius is a significant figure in the new testament, known for being the first gentile convert to christianity His account is primarily found in the book of acts, specifically in acts 10 and 11. Cornelius appears in the book of acts as a roman centurion stationed in caesarea, an important coastal city in ancient judea built by herod the great and named in honor of caesar augustus.
